About Indian

Indian was a Sligo band formed in the early 90s by Joe Hunt and Martin Harte who had been in a string of earlier Sligo bands including "Reverb" (1982), "Absolute Zero" (1983-86), "Sid & The Stonecrushers" (1986-87), "The Boy The Boy" (1986-1991), "Diesel Heart" (1991-94). They released their first EP Big Serious Band in 1992. They released their debut album Show Me That Chihuahua Again in 1996.

Pat McManus of Mama's Boys fame joined on guitar in 2003 while Indian were working on their second album “Blue Flowers” at Mid Atlantic studios in Enniskillen and was a full time member for a few years.

In 2016, on the 20th anniversary of the release of their debut album, Indian released their third studio album "Toads in Butterfly Clothes".

Indian played their final gig at Andersons Live in Sligo on 23rd December 2019.

Core Lineup:

  1. Joe Hunt – vocals
  2. Martin Harte - keyboards
  3. Leon Donnellon - bass
  4. Christy Behan - drums


Other Members:

  1. Declan Harrison - guitar
  2. Gerry Sweeney - guitar
  3. Aileen Masterson – vocals
  4. Pat McManus - guitar
  5. Paul McCann - bass
